Poonam Dhillon is the flavour of the season in Pakistan. While her 1984 film, Sohni Mahiwal, is the only Indian film allowed to be screened in Pakistan, she is also doing a serial for a Pakistani TV producer, Anila Khan. “I was surprised when I got this call from Anila. But I loved the concept and said yes immediately,” she reveals. Portions of the serial have already been shot in Pakistan in December 2005. The serial (as yet untitled) is likely to be telecast on Geo channel from March. Pakistani actors crossing the border to act in Bollywood films is old news. The trend now seems to be Indian TV stars gravitating towards Pakistan. There are also talks of Mona Wasu having agreed to do a Pakistani serial called Rookhey Naina. Says Mona, “I am required to shoot only for ten days in Pakistan. If I have enough dates, I will be shooting five days in February and five in March." Chandana Sharma, the pretty lass from Star One's Yeh Dil Chahe More, is busy shooting back to back for the show with hardly any time for herself. Just when we were wondering if the girl does have any time at all to stand and stare, she gushes, "My sister has come down from Kolkata for a month with her three month old baby. I have a hectic schedule but love to get back home to spend time with them," smiles Chandana who is open to the idea of hosting a show but wants to stay away from any more daily soaps. Chandana's elder sister Nilanjana has also done television (remember the doe eyed beauty in Hip Hip Hurray?) besides working in Bengali films and is married to Bengali actor Jishu Sengupta. Chandana's mother Anjana Bhowmick too is a renowned actor in West Bengal. Chandana says she too had recently been offered a Bengali film, which she had to turn down due to time constraints.
